ORDER

On April 21, 2014, relator Platinum Energy Solutions, Inc. filed a petition for writ of mandamus in this court. Relator asks this court to order the Honorable Wesley Ward, Judge of the 234th District Court, in Harris County, Texas, to set aside his order, dated March 31, 2014, granting real parties in interest's motion for clarification of order, entered in trial court number 2012-30972, styled StarstreamCapital, LLC, et al. v. L. Charles Moncla, Jr., et al.. Relator claims respondent abused his discretion by ordering relator to produce forty-three categories of requested documents.

Relator also has filed an unopposed motion for temporary stay of proceedings below. See Tex. R. App. P. 52.8(b), 52.10. On April 21, 2014, relator asked this court to stay proceedings in the trial court pending a decision on the petition for writ of mandamus.

It appears from the facts stated in the petition and motion that relator's request for relief requires further consideration and that relator will be prejudiced unless immediate temporary relief is granted. We therefore GRANT relator's motion and issue the following order:

We ORDER the trial court's March 31, 2014 order granting real parties in interest's motion for clarification of order in trial court cause number 2012-30972, Starstream Capital, LLC, et al. v. L. Charles Moncla, Jr., et al., STAYED until a final decision by this court on relator's petition for writ of mandamus, or until further order of this court.

In addition, the court requests real parties in interest to file a response to the petition for writ of mandamus on or before May 7, 2014. See Tex. R. App. P. 52.4.

PER CURIAM Panel consists of Chief Justice Frost and Justices Boyce and Jamison.
